Web8 jun. 2024 · Import a data-tier application (DAC) file - a .bacpac file - to create a copy of the original database, with the data, on a new instance of the Database Engine, or to Azure SQL Database. Export-import operations can be combined to migrate a DAC or database between instances, or to create a logical backup, such as creating an on-premises copy …

WebSteps to import/restore BACPAC file using SSMS Login into SSMS with the respective login details. Go to the Object Explorer section and select the SQL instance where you want to restore the database. Right-click on the databases folder and go to the Import Data-tier Application option and click on it. Get Windows VPS
